What the hell is goin' on with our hobby


Well I don't think I've ever jumped on the soapbox but I think after some recent events it's time.

I came home from work today (I finished at 12 on fridays) and the house was nice and quiet. Perfect time for reading the latest edition of VW trends. Now i'm the sort of guy who reads them cover to cover even the editorials.
One in particular along with some recent events got my back up. At a show in the US a big player in the locak scene had his totally original 21 window stolen full of parts and even a motor on it's way to the new owner. Same night a guy had his stock original beetle broken into and all the rare accessories removed even took the W deck lid.

Now obviously this was done by someone in the scene who knows the value of certain spares etc.
Why should it worry us ?. Well within the last fortnight a unique splitty has gone missing from WA and I heard a rumour that some stuff went missing from Valla. Now i'm not implying anything here but it's starting to get a little close to home. From tome to time people post threads about badges that go missing and I've already lost one VW to thieves.

The last week a lateish model car was broken down on the side of the road that I passed twice a day. Within three days a bit at a time this thing was vandalised till it had no windows left. I even rang the local cops but they said they could do nothing until a certain time at which they got it towed but only because its a trafic hazard. Owner must take some heat on this but is this society today.
Personally i won't park either of my cars unless I can see them and if I can't I'm there every half hour checking.

So all I can say is lock up people as all our VW's no matter what they look like are precious and now targets.
